Hi Mirela,

Handing over the Lexiquarry extraction script. It scans plugin manifests nightly and pulls translatable strings into the Phrasebin queue. Known quirk: plugins using nested template literals get skipped silently; there's a warning in the logs but no alert yet. External plugin authors keep asking why their strings don't appear — the usual cause is a missing locale key in plugin.toml. Docs for authors are on the Grunwald wiki. For extraction questions, plugin authors should write to the localization duty inbox.

alerts address for kafof-bagag: kasael@olvarqdyn.corp

# Break-Glass Access: Incremental Rebuilds

If the Thistledown static site gets wedged mid-incremental-rebuild and nobody from the Cobblewick crew is around, you can break glass. Flip the builder to full-rebuild mode in the Marrowgate panel, drain the partial cache, and note what you did in the runbook channel afterward. To unlock the emergency builder account, use the recovery passphrase just below.

unlock words, baweg-bafop: raleth-zoriel-kelix-tammir-quenmir-zorys-eliix-zorox-istion

Quick heads-up on Pinwheel UI versioning: we cut a minor release every sprint, and anything touching component props needs a changeset file in the PR. No changeset, no merge — the bot will nag you. Majors are rare and go through the design council first. The full policy, with examples of what counts as breaking, lives on the internal page below.

wiki page, bahip-yahip: https://grafana.qirvanlabs.corp/browse/display/projects/cc3a1b9dbfc9

## Changelog — Validator Plugin System v4.1

Heads up for on-call: we rotated the signing key for the Fernwheel validator plugin registry this week. Old plugins keep verifying until the grace window closes next month, but anything published from today must be signed with the new key or the loader will refuse it at startup. If you see "untrusted validator bundle" pages, that's almost certainly a stale signature — ping the publisher, don't bypass the check. The new key is as follows.

signing key of baduf-yagep = bky19_5ZEcaxJmJesDFYn3sUg

Night-shift staff: Floor 4 of the Tellhaven Building opens this week. After 21:00, access is via the rear stairwell only; the lifts are locked out overnight during the settling period. Complete a walk-through of the new floor once per shift and log it. The stairwell keypad accepts the code below.

badge for yahop-fawep: bdg-XBKXI-68071